zoukankan      html  css  js  c++  java
  • Linq to xml:XElement拼装

    using System;
    using System.Collections.Generic;
    using System.Linq;
    using System.Text;
    using System.Xml.Linq;

    namespace linq
    {
        class Program
        {
            static void Main(string[] args)
            {
                XElement x = new XElement("body",
                    new XElement("form",
                        new XElement("ID", 99999),
                        new XElement("name", "zhangsan")
                        )
                        );
                XElement y = new XElement("body",
                    new XElement("form",
                        new XElement("ID", 88888),
                        new XElement("name", "lisa")
                        )
                        );

                //组装
                XElement z = new XElement("ROOT",
                                new XElement("bodys",
                                    x,y
                                    )
                                    );

                XElement srcTree = new XElement("Root",
                    new XElement("Element", 1),
                    new XElement("Element", 2),
                    new XElement("Element", 3),
                    new XElement("Element", 4),
                    new XElement("Element", 5)
                );
                XElement xmlTree = new XElement("Root",
                    new XElement("Child", 1),
                    new XElement("Child", 2),
                    from el in srcTree.Elements()
                    where (int)el > 2
                    select el
                );


                Console.WriteLine(z);
                Console.ReadLine();
            }
        }
    }

    关于作者: 王昕(QQ:475660) 在广州工作生活30余年。十多年开发经验,在Java、即时通讯、NoSQL、BPM、大数据等领域较有经验。
    目前维护的开源产品:https://gitee.com/475660
  • 相关阅读:
    ArrayList和CopyOnWriteArrayList
    UML类关系
    Vmware下mint os的安装
    Java VisualVM无法检测到本地java程序 的 解决办法
    谜之闭包
    虚拟DOM(Virtual DOM)
    ES6箭头函数与普通函数的区别
    HTML中 select 与datalist的异同
    备战前端面试
    javascript获取数组中的最大值/最小值
  • 原文地址:https://www.cnblogs.com/starcrm/p/1362733.html
Copyright © 2011-2022 走看看